Neurofascin binds Ankyrin-G
The cytoplasmic domains of neurofascin contains a highly conserved sequence (F1315IGQY) that binds ankyrin. The membrane binding domain of ankyrin has two distinct binding sites for neurofascin and is proposed to form lateral complexes between ion channels and cell adhesion molecules as well as to couple these proteins to the spectrin based membrane skeleton.
